/*
 * This is D3DES (V5.09) by Richard Outerbridge with the double and
 * triple-length support removed for use in VNC.  Also the bytebit[] array
 * has been reversed so that the most significant bit in each byte of the
 * key is ignored, not the least significant.
 *
 * These changes are:
 *  Copyright (C) 1999 AT&T Laboratories Cambridge.  All Rights Reserved.
 *
 * This software is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
 * but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
 * M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E.
 */

/* D3DES (V5.09) -
 *
 * A portable, public domain, version of the Data Encryption Standard.
 *
 * Written with Symantec's THINK (Lightspeed) C by Richard Outerbridge.
 * Thanks to: Dan Hoey for his excellent Initial and Inverse permutation
 * code;  Jim Gillogly & Phil Karn for the DES key schedule code; Dennis
 * Ferguson, Eric Young and Dana How for comparing notes; and Ray Lau,
 * for humouring me on.
 *
 * Copyright (c) 1988,1989,1990,1991,1992 by Richard Outerbridge.
 * (GEnie : OUTER; CIS : [71755,204]) Graven Imagery, 1992.
 */
